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    An SI/MKS unit of measure, the length of ¹⁄₁₀₀₀ of a metre. Symbol: mm

    "Holonyms: centimetre < decimetre < metre < kilometre < megametre < gigametre < terametre < petametre"

  2. 2
    a metric unit of length equal to one thousandth of a meter wordnet

Etymology

From French millimètre, equivalent to milli- + metre.
